Ornithodesmus cluniculus Seeley 1887 (pterosaur)

Reptilia - Pterosauria

Full reference: H. G. Seeley. 1887. On a sacrum, apparently indicating a new type of bird, Ornithodesmus cluniculus, Seeley, from the Wealden of Brook. Quarterly Journal of the Geological Society of London 43:206-211

Belongs to Ornithodesmus according to D. Naish et al. 2001

See also Blows 1998, Brodkorb 1978, Chanthasit and Buffetaut 2009, Charig 1967, Howse and Milner 1993, Hutt et al. 1996, Makovicky and Sues 1998, Naish 1999, Naish and Martill 2007, Newton 1889, Norell and Makovicky 1997, Norell et al. 2000, Ruiz-OmeƱaca and Canudo 2003, Seeley 1887, Van Den Broeck 1900, Varricchio 1997 and Woodward and Sherborn 1890

Sister taxa: none

Type specimen: BMNH R187, a set of postcrania (synsacrum). Its type locality is Brook (Fox collection) [PROXY], which is in a Barremian terrestrial horizon in the Wessex Formation of the United Kingdom.

Ecology: volant piscivore

Distribution: found only at Brook (Fox collection) [PROXY]
